Ben Jonson Primary School is performing well overall, with a Good rating in most areas and Outstanding behaviour and attitudes. The school has nurtured a welcoming and inclusive environment where staff knows the pupils well, resulting in strong support and a positive culture. Leaders have developed an ambitious curriculum that builds on pupils' knowledge, ensuring high expectations for all students, including those with special educational needs and disabilities (SEND). However, there are some areas for improvement in teaching methods to address misconceptions more systematically to enhance students' readiness for new learning.

Progress Scores
A progress score is a way to measure how well a student progressed in comparison to other students of a similar starting ability. A score of zero means would mean that a student made the same progress as others that had a similar starting a ability. A positive score would mean that the student made more progress than other students of similar starting ability. The scores below are for the whole school so is the average progress score across all students.
